CAMERA NEWS

Mr. Thomas W. Lamont noted backer and member of the firm of J. P. Morgan & Co., who will take part in the · settlement of Mexico's fanu. cial problems.

President Harding making his memorable address in the shadow

of the Battle Monument, which be dedicated at Princeton, N. J.

gain the "Cock of Jemappes" stands with proudly lifted comb topping the bisteric shaft of Jemappes. Thousands journey- ed to this spot to view the rededication ceremonies, for the monument was rebuilt after being destroyed during the German drive it 1914 toward Mons.

Miss Alma Gluck, soled singer, arrived in New York oa the .5. Aquitania, ready for the fall musical season.

London calls this a cow dioing gown

The Eiffel Tower radio station-the most powerful in Europe.

Mr. A. C. Stecker, superintendent of a motion picture too, is having a friendly tussle with a tiger.

MK GE Faucher, of Washington, with a device he has jost perfected to simplify time calculation. He would divdie the year into 364 days, or 13 months of 28 days each.

Mr. Henry A. Berliner, of Washington, in the machine which he and his father have invented after years of labour. They claim that it rises perpendicularly in the air and then flies horizontally.
